I applied online.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Charles Schwab (Austin, TX) in Jan 2021
Interview
STAR method interview. Look up commonly asked questions and devise your answers using the STAR method. Google it. It’s a 2 part process. First is over the phone, second is in person with about 3 people. You really want to talk about your experiences with customer service and emphasize how important it is to “see through the customer’s eyes.”
Interview questions [1]
Question 1
Tell me about a time you dealt with a difficult customer. Why do you want to work here? Tell me about a time when you were working in a group and someone wasn’t cooperating.
